利用Bootstrap快速搭建现代化网页

蔷薇花开 2021-02-09 ⋅ 25 阅读

在现代网页开发中,快速、高效地搭建用户友好的网页设计是至关重要的。Bootstrap是一个流行的、功能强大的前端框架,它提供了一系列的CSS和JavaScript组件,能帮助我们快速构建现代化的网页。本文将向大家介绍如何使用Bootstrap来搭建一个内容丰富的网页。

下载与配置Bootstrap

首先,我们需要在项目中引入Bootstrap所需的CSS和JavaScript文件。你可以直接从Bootstrap的官方网站(https://getbootstrap.com/)上下载最新的版本。

将下载的文件解压并将CSS和JavaScript文件夹中的文件复制到项目的目录中。在你的HTML文件的头部部分,通过<link>标签引入Bootstrap的CSS文件:

<link rel="stylesheet" href="path/to/bootstrap.css">

同时,将Bootstrap的JavaScript文件引入到你的HTML文件中。你可以选择将其放在文档底部,以便网页在加载时更快地呈现:

<script src="path/to/bootstrap.js"></script>

这样,你就已经成功地将Bootstrap集成到了你的项目中。

响应式布局和栅格系统

Bootstrap的两个最重要的特性是响应式布局和栅格系统。响应式布局能够使网页能适应各种屏幕大小,从而提供更好的用户体验。栅格系统则帮助我们将网页分割为行和列,更好地控制页面布局。

为了使用栅格系统,我们可以在HTML文件的内容区域使用<div class="container">元素,以创建一个容器,其中我们可以放置一些内容。容器可以配合<div class="row">和列(<div class="col">)一起使用,以实现更灵活的布局。

<div class="container">
  <div class="row">
    <div class="col">
      <!-- 这里是第一列的内容 -->
    </div>
    <div class="col">
      <!-- 这里是第二列的内容 -->
    </div>
    ...
  </div>
</div>

在这个例子中,<div class="container">创建了一个容器,其中包含了一个行(<div class="row">)。行中的每个列(<div class="col">)都有相同的宽度。通过修改class属性可以调整每个列的宽度和响应式行为,以满足你的需求。

导航栏

在许多网页中,导航栏是非常重要的组件,用于让用户轻松地浏览和导航到网页的不同部分。Bootstrap为我们提供了易于使用的导航栏组件。

首先,在HTML文件中创建一个<nav>元素,并添加navbar类:

<nav class="navbar navbar-expand-lg navbar-light bg-light">
  <!-- 导航栏的内容 -->
</nav>

接下来,我们可以在导航栏中添加菜单项和品牌标识。菜单项使用<ul><li>元素来定义。我们可以使用navbar-nav类和nav-link类来为菜单项指定样式:

<ul class="navbar-nav">
  <li class="nav-item">
    <a class="nav-link" href="#">首页</a>
  </li>
  <li class="nav-item">
    <a class="nav-link" href="#">关于</a>
  </li>
  <li class="nav-item">
    <a class="nav-link" href="#">联系我们</a>
  </li>
</ul>

最后,我们还可以添加一个品牌标识,通过navbar-brand类来实现:

<a class="navbar-brand" href="#">我的网站</a>

现在,你已经成功地创建了一个基本的导航栏。通过自定义Bootstrap提供的类,你可以进一步调整导航栏的样式和布局,以适应你的项目需求。

结语

Bootstrap是一个强大的前端框架,使我们能够快速搭建现代化的网页。本文介绍了如何下载和配置Bootstrap,并利用其提供的栅格系统和导航栏组件来构建一个内容丰富的网页。希望这篇介绍对你在使用Bootstrap时有所帮助!


全部评论: 0

    我有话说: